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ority in Professional Development?
Entry‑level Instructional Designers typically earn $55k–$75k annually, mid‑level roles ($80k–$110k) include Senior Designers and L&D Managers, and senior leadership or Director positions command $120k–$170k depending on company size and geographic location.
What skills and certifications are required for ProDev roles?
Core skills include LMS administration, curriculum design (ADDIE, Bloom’s taxonomy), SCORM/xAPI compliance, learning analytics, and microlearning authoring. Certifications such as ATD Certified Professional in Learning and Performance (CPLP), HCDI, SAP SuccessFactors, and Cornerstone Administrator validate expertise and improve marketability.
Is remote work available for ProDev positions?
Yes—especially for Instructional Designers, eLearning Specialists, and Corporate Trainers. Many companies, including tech startups and enterprise firms, offer fully remote or hybrid arrangements with flexible hours, leveraging cloud‑based authoring tools and virtual training platforms.
What are common career progression paths in Professional Development?
Typical trajectories move from Junior Designer → Senior Designer → Learning Architect → Director of Learning & Development → Chief Learning Officer. Along the way, professionals often gain expertise in learning analytics, talent strategy, and organizational change management.
What industry trends are shaping Professional Development today?
Key trends include AI‑driven adaptive learning, microlearning modules, learning experience platforms (LXPs), skill gap mapping, and continuous learning ecosystems. Companies are integrating gamification, mobile learning, and data analytics to deliver personalized, high‑impact training that aligns with business goals.
